Taken from B.C. Laws, Clause 33.1 in the Wildlife Act states that: (1) A person must not (a) intentionally feed or attempt to feed dangerous wildlife or, (b) provide, leave or place an attractant in, on or about any land or premises with the intent of attracting dangerous wildlife.

Are seagulls protected in Canada?
Seagulls are a Protected Species
They are now grouped with several other bird species that are protected by Canada’s Migratory Birds Convention Act and killing them is illegal.

What happens if you feed seagulls?
Gulls with a highly artificial diet may suffer long-term health problems. Lower nutrition and crowding together promotes the spread of disease among gulls, other native birds, and humans. Gulls are best left alone to forage naturally.

Can I feed seagulls in Vancouver?
Our by-law strictly prohibits the feeding of wildlife anywhere in Vancouver. The best thing you can do for a wild animal is give it space and observe from afar.

Are seagulls a problem?
Seagulls are beautiful animals to observe in their natural environment but they can be a nuisance around your property causing damage, creating constant noise, mess and health risks from their droppings. Also, during the breeding season the birds can become aggressive if they feel threatened.
Is it OK to give seagulls bread?
Please don’t give wild birds bread, crackers or other human snack foods. Bread has zero nutrition for wild birds. In fact, bread, crackers, chips and other human snacks are, in some ways, WORSE than feeding birds absolutely nothing.
What is the lifespan of a seagull?
The chicks fledge in early August and take three to four years to reach maturity when they will begin to breed. Gulls generally have a lifespan of around twenty years.
